Poet increases production capacity by 25 million gallons


Three Poet biorefineries will expand ethanol production capacity by a combined total of 25 million gallons in this year. Poet Biorefining – Hanlontown, Poet Biorefining – Hudson, and Poet Biorefining – Caro will all expand capacity.

Novozymes reports drop in bioenergy sales for 2015


Novozymes has released financial results for 2015, reporting sales grew by 4 percent organically last year. Bioenergy sales dropped 5 percent organically. EBIT grew by 15 percent and the EBIT margin was 27.7 percent. Net profit grew by 12 percent.

Upside down ethanol-gas ratio appears to be new normal


After a decade of ethanol mostly being priced lower than gasoline, the ethanol/gasoline price ratio has been above 1.0 for the past four months, according to University of Illinois economists Scott Irwin and Darrel Good.

CHS reports lower ethanol margins, increased production volumes


CHS Inc. has released financial results for the fiscal first quarter of 2016. The company reported $385.3 million in revenue from its renewable fuels business, down $109 million, or 22 percent, compared to the same period of the previous year.

JBEI researchers develop one-pot process for cellulosic ethanol


Joint BioEnergy Institute researchers have developed a “high-gravity” one-pot process for producing ethanol from cellulosic biomass that gives unprecedented yields while minimizing water use and waste disposal.
